Viennamade: Tabelle so breit wie das übergeordnete div (IE-Problem)

Beitrag lesen

Hallo!

Wie bekommst Du denn die Dinge links und rechts der Tabelle und die Tabelle selbst nebeneinander? Mit float? Dann tippe ich auf den double margin bug des IE http://www.positioniseverything.net/explorer/doubled-margin.html.

Da ist nichst daneben (wie auch - die Tabelle füllt ja 100% Breite des divs aus).

Also was jetzt?

Wenn cih die Tabelle 100% breit mache, ist sie so breit wie das Browserfenster. Da sich außerhalb noch andere Dinge befinden, muss man horizontal scrollen, um diese sehen zu können.

Draußen ist eigentlich nur ein Zierrahmen. Das Div, welches die Tabelle enthält, enthält auch alle anderen Inhalte der Seite.

Habe ich tatsächlich falsch geschrieben. SORRY!

Also eigentlich ganz simpel....

Noch ein Bild (wie es sein soll und im Mozilla klappt):

+---------------------------------------+
|  +---------------------------------+  |
|  |+---------+----------+----------+|  |
|  ||tabelle  |          |           |  |
|  |+---------+----------+----------+|  |
|  | div                             |  |
|  +---------------------------------+  |
|    body                               |
+---------------------------------------+

Im IE sieht es so aus (Da die Tabelle so breit wie das Fenster ist, wir der rechte Rand abgeschnitten und ein teil des DIVS, inklusive der Tabelle):

+-----------------------------------
|  +--------------------------------
|  |+---------+----------+----------
|  ||tabelle  |          |
|  |+---------+----------+----------
|  | div  (mit weiteren Inhalten
|  +--------------------------------
|    body
+-----------------------------------

Und drunter der Scrollbalken - nicht gerade das gewünschte Layout...

Mh, Du kannst aber sicher erkennen, was exakt passiert! Sprich wo der IE den Fehler macht. Welche Elemente sind breiter? Oder sind es die 'Abstände' die breiter sind im IE?
Übrigens: Hast Du schon
html,body {
 height: 100%;
}
probiert?

Beste Grüße
Viennamade